- Job Description
- We are looking for an experienced Technical Trainer to join our London office and build and lead BlueOptima’s client training and onboarding function.
- This is a newly created, full-time role that transitions training responsibilities previously managed jointly by the Product and Customer Success (CS) teams into a dedicated ownership position.
- In this role, you will not only deliver impactful training sessions but also design the entire client education framework — establishing processes, standards, materials, and best practices that scale globally. You’ll collaborate closely with Product, Customer Success, and Product Marketing to ensure every client understands how to adopt BlueOptima’s solutions effectively and extract maximum value from them.
Responsibilities and Tasks
- Build and own the training process: Design, document, and implement a scalable client training and onboarding framework from the ground up, ensuring consistency and quality across all clients.
- Develop, customize, and execute structured training programs aligned with the overall training framework, customer goals, user roles, and the specific needs of software engineering teams.
- Track and manage pre-training actions (such as and not limited to user creation, access management, invitations, personalised campaigns, etc.), and post-training actions (such as and not limited to monitor user adoption, ensure that onboarding objectives are met, etc.).
- Facilitate onboarding and training for new users at various levels, including Developers, Team Leads, their leaders, and executive dashboard users.
- Train and empower internal champions within client organizations to act as product advocates, helping them build influence and encourage broader adoption of BlueOptima tools among their peers.
- Design and maintain a comprehensive content library, including user guides, training modules, and video tutorials, to support ongoing product education.
- Conduct in-person and virtual training sessions, adapting delivery for one-on-one or group settings as required.
- Collaborate closely with PMM and CSM teams to ensure alignment of training content with product updates, customer needs, and market trends.
- Monitor and assess the onboarding process’s impact on user engagement, usage, and retention, adapting training approaches as needed to minimize user churn.
- Provide continuous feedback to product teams on user challenges and training improvements based on client feedback and engagement data.
- Define and track training success metrics, monitor adoption outcomes, and continuously improve the training process based on feedback and performance data.
- Collaborate cross-functionally with Product, Product Marketing, and CS teams to align training content and processes with new product features, client insights, and business objectives.
